Do not aliquot the antibody.\n\u003cb\u003eProtocol\u003c\/b\u003e\nAvailable protocols: Western Blotting\n\u003cb\u003eSpecificity \/ Sensitivity\u003c\/b\u003e\nECT2 (E7V4L) Rabbit Monoclonal Antibody recognizes endogenous levels of total ECT2 protein.\nSpecies Reactivity: Human, Mouse, Monkey\n\u003cb\u003eSource \/ Purification\u003c\/b\u003e\nMonoclonal antibody is produced by immunizing animals with a synthetic peptide corresponding to residues surrounding Pro325 of human ECT2 protein.\n\u003cb\u003eBackground\u003c\/b\u003e\nEpithelial cell transforming sequence 2 (ECT2), a guanine nucleotide exchange factor (GEF), catalyzes the exchange of GDP for GTP. The nuclear GEF activity of ECT2 is essential for lung tumorigenesis. This transformation requires ECT2-mediated rRNA synthesis. In addition, PKCÎ¹-dependent phosphorylation of ECT2 is necessary for the oncogenic activity of this protein (1,2). Furthermore, has been implicated as a cancer driver gene in certain subtypes of liver cancers (3). Research studies also show that, during matrix-directed cell migration,Â low membrane tension stimulates the formation of caveolae at the rear end of movingÂ cells. ECT2 is recruited to theÂ caveolae and activates RhoA, causing F-actin organization and rear retraction (4).Â\n\u003cb\u003eAlternate Names\u003c\/b\u003e\nARHGEF31; ECT2; epithelial cell transforming 2; epithelial cell transforming sequence 2 oncogene; Epithelial cell-transforming sequence 2 oncogene; FLJ10461; MGC138291; Protein ECT2\n\n\u003cb\u003eSpecification\u003c\/b\u003e\n\nREACTIVITY: H M Mk\nSENSITIVITY: Endogenous\nMW (kDa): 104\nSource\/Isotype: Rabbit IgG","brand":"CST","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":46799788966057,"sku":"52021T","price":0.99,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":true}],"url":"https:\/\/iright.com\/products\/cst-52021t","provider":"Iright","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
